以四氢邻苯二甲酸二缩水甘油酯[711EP(环氧树脂)]为基体、二乙二醇缩水甘油醚(JX-023)为柔性改性剂和二乙烯三胺(DETA)为固化剂,制备可室温(25℃)固化的高性能EP密封剂,并采用单因素试验法优选出制备EP密封剂的最优配方。研究结果表明:当m(711EP)∶m(JX-023)∶m(DETA)=1∶1∶3时,EP密封剂的室温综合性能相对最好;其低温(-196℃)剪切强度(16.5 MPa)和低温剥离强度(31.2 kN/m)接近于室温性能,同时其耐高低温(-196~100℃)循环性能优异,初始黏度低于0.1 Pa.s;该EP密封剂可用于超低温领域及微小部件的粘接与密封。
Diethylene glycol diglycidyl ether (JX-023) is a flexible modifier and diethylenetriamine (DETA) is a curing agent based on diglycidyl tetrahydrophthalate [711EP (epoxy resin)] , Prepared at room temperature (25 ℃) cured high-performance EP sealant, and the use of single factor test method to prepare the best formula for preparing EP sealant. The results show that EP sealant has the best room-temperature comprehensive performance at m (711EP): m (JX-023): m (DETA) = 1: 1: 3. The low temperature (-196 ℃) shear strength (16.5 MPa) and low temperature peel strength (31.2 kN / m) close to the room temperature performance, while its high and low temperature (-196 ~ 100 ℃) cycle performance, the initial viscosity of less than 0.1 Pa.s; EP sealant can be used Cryogenic field and the tiny parts of the bonding and sealing.
